一、表格基礎工具與平臺
推薦使用 Visual Studio Code
(輕量且功能??強大)或 WebStorm(適合大型項目)。制作制作安裝 Node.js 和 npm 后,教程教程可通過(guò) `npm ins??tall -g create-ヾ(′?`)?docusaurus` 快速生成 Docusa??urus 項目。網(wǎng)站文檔
靜態(tài)站點(diǎn)生成器
Docusaurus: 適合技術(shù)文(wen)檔網(wǎng)站,表格支持快速搭建和主題定制,??制作制作(◎_◎;)官網(wǎng):[https://docusヽ(′▽?zhuān)?ノau??rus.io/](https://docusaurus.io/)。教程教程?? Vu??ePress
二、教程教程(cheng)使用 Docusaurus 構建文檔網(wǎng)站┐(′д`)┌
```bash
npx create-docusaurus@latest my-website classic
cd my-website
npm start
```
默認運行在 `http://localhost:3000`,網(wǎng)站文檔支持自定義站點(diǎn)信息(如標題、表格logo)。制作制作
項目結構解析
`src/pages`:存放自定義文檔頁(yè)面;
`src/styles`:CSS 樣式文件;
`src/plugins`:可擴展功能插件。教程教程
主題與插??件擴展
插件生態(tài)豐富,可增強搜索、導(dao)航等功能。
三、使用 VuePress 構建文檔網(wǎng)站
項目啟動(dòng)與依賴(lài)安裝
克隆模板項目:`git clone?? https://github.com?/liyupi/codefather template`??;
安裝依賴(lài):`npm install`;
啟動(dòng)開(kāi)發(fā)服務(wù)器:`npm run docs:dev`。
核心配置與自定義
目錄結構: 遵循 `source/[category]` 規范,便于維護和擴展; 主題配置
四、網(wǎng)??頁(yè)制作基礎(HTML/(╯°□°)╯CSS/JS)
使用語(yǔ)義化標簽(′?`*)(如 ``、`
常見(jiàn)布局模式:柵格系統、卡片式設計。
CSS 樣式
采用模塊化方法,使用 CSS 預處理器(如 Sass)提高效率;
實(shí)現響應式設計:媒體查??詢(xún)、彈性布局。
JavaScript 動(dòng)態(tài)效果
添加交互行??為:表單驗證、動(dòng)態(tài)內容加載;
使用事件監聽(tīng)器處理用戶(hù)交互。
五、最佳實(shí)踐
目錄規范:
性能優(yōu)化:圖片壓縮、代碼拆分提升加載速度;
版本控制:使用 Git 管理(╯‵□′)╯代碼,配合 GitHub Pages 部署。
通過(guò)以上工具和方法,可高效構建專(zhuān)業(yè)化的文檔網(wǎng)站。根據需求選擇框架(如 Docu??saurus 或 VuePress),并結合靜態(tài)站點(diǎn)生成與動(dòng)態(tài)功能實(shí)現。